lenient




Definizioni

inglese > italiano
lenient
     1. agg. indulgente, clemente, condiscendente, accondiscendente
     2. agg. tollerante, benevolo, bonario
     3. agg. permissivo
inglese > inglese
lenient
     1. adj. Lax; not strict; tolerant of dissent or deviation
           The standard is fairly lenient, so use your discretion.
     2. subst. (medicine) A lenitive; an emollient.
